Director of Nursing

Bell Tech Enterprises INC
Houston, TX, US
Full-time

We are seeking a Director of Nursing for our Home Health Care Services.

Director of Nursing will supervise the overall clinical operation of hiring, training / developing, and directing staff in the provision of the agency service, chart audits and filling clinical functions in compliance with agency policy and procedure, state regulations, and physician’s orders.

Directs day-to-day office / clinical operations, and all field staff. Highly organized, detail oriented and possess effective communication skills both orally and in writing.

Fair understanding of the issues related to the delivery of home health care services and be able to problem solve. Previous supervisory experience in a home health setting is strongly preferred.

Basic job responsibilities will include but are not limited to the following :

Quality assurance including reviewing charts and notes

Case management

Staff education and in-services, formulates and delivers educational program

Staff preparation for the OASIS

Oasis Knowledge to include hands-on experience with review

Reviewing OASIS for correct billing information

Reconciles census

Monitoring visits with nursing staff two to three visits a week

Manages or resolves escalated and elevated concerns and issues

Manages the quality and timeliness of daily functions through scheduling, monitoring attendance, and supervising assigned staff

Knowledge of leading practice in clinical care and payor requirements

Ensures accuracy of financial reporting and supports clinical billing leadership

Coordinates audit requests from internal and external sources

Self-motivated, proven communication skills, assertive

Background in business planning, and targeted outcomes

Working knowledge of managed care, inpatient, outpatient, and the home health continuum, as well as utilization management and case management

Working knowledge of the concepts associated with Performance Improvement

And performs all other duties as assigned.

Job Requirements :

BSN with Active RN license in the State of Texas.

MSN / MBA preferred, but not required .)

Graduated from an approved school of professional nursing.

Must have a minimum of five years of nursing experience, with at least 3 years of recent supervisory experience.

Previous Medicare Home Health experience.

Knowledge of state and federal regulations governing Home Health Care.

Must have excellent Organizational leadership, team building and diplomacy skills.

Exceptional communication skills with peers, superiors and subordinates.

Must have a proven track record of leadership and accomplishment in previous employment settings.

Upbeat, positive attitude and the ability to work in fast-paced, sometimes high-stress environment.

Basic computer software skills : Word, Excel, Power Point Internet / Intranet use.

Demonstrated effective working relationship with physicians.

And absolute love of patient care and the desire to be the best!

Personal Development :

Coordinates, monitors and meets agreed upon goals and objectives through establishing individual performance expectations.

Ensures staff performance meets or exceeds expectations by providing regular feedback and conducting annual performance appraisals on a timely basis.

Reviews and monitors team needs for hiring, orientation, training, and retention of a sufficient number of qualified staff.

Identifies skill development needs to manage employee development.Provides feedback to Training department and applies techniques to coach and motivate the performance of the team and individual staff.

Identifies training needs and provides staff training, including cross-training opportunities.

Customer Service :

Monitors and manages the process of providing exceptional service by understanding customer needs and responding to specific and general inquiries received from internal and external customers.
